Spanish fashion brand Loewe has reopened its Barcelona flagship, which it has transformed into a gallery-like space with an undulating bamboo installation that winds across its surfaces.
Casa Loewe is set inside Casa Lléo Morera, a modernist building created by Catalan architect Lluís Domènech i Montaner off one of the Spanish city’s major shopping streets.

The flagship was renovated to create a gallery-like space and restored to highlight the 19th-century building’s original features, including gold-leaf detailing that adorns the ceilings.
